domalino

De Jong has a completely normal salary of €15m a year, he’d not be in our top 5 earners. The only reason people talk about his salary is that he deferred over €20m in his first 2 seasons during the pandemic to help Barcelona out and now they’re upset they actually have to pay him the money. Kimmich’s contract is bigger, but no one ever brings it up.
